Abstract in Portuguese
Trata-se de pesquisa teórica, de caráter filosófico, que procura avaliar o lugar ocupado por Condorcet (1743-1794) no universo da filosofia e do pensamento educacional do século XVIII. Sabe-se que o "Século das Luzes" atribuiu enorme importância à tarefa de educar. Contudo, é oportuno destacar que tamanha importância deve-se, notadamente, à compreensão que este século teve de si próprio. A maioria dos intelectuais que se destacaram no período acreditava viver no "século da filosofia", da supremacia da razão e de seu exercício e, nesse sentido, o ato de educar constituía uma espécie de compromisso com o próprio tempo, pois, propagar as luzes significava conferir à espécie humana os instrumentos necessários para que o desenvolvimento das ciências e das artes não mais fosse interrompido. A elaboração da Enciclopédia, um dos mais significativos e importantes empreendimentos do Iluminismo, na medida que se propunha a inventariar o repertório dos conhecimentos disponíveis para promover a aquisição constante de novas luzes, revestindo-se, assim, de enorme potencial educativo, constitui um bom exemplo do otimismo pedagógico partilhado pelos iluministas. Herdeiro desta tradição, o pensamento de Condorcet representa, de maneira igualmente exemplar, o espírito do Século das Luzes. Além do conhecido "otimismo histórico" e da "teoria do progresso", expostos, principalmente, no Esboço de um quadro histórico dos progressos do espírito humano, sua obra é portadora de traços de originalidade que não podem ser desprezados, especialmente no que se refere à constituição das ciências humanas, à defesa da igualdade, da liberdade e da instrução pública.

Abstract in English
This is a theoretical research with philosophical character that looks for evaluation of the place occupied by Condorcet (1743-1794) in the universe of Philosophy and educational thought of 18th century. It's known that the "Century of Lights" attributed enormous importance to the task of educating. However, it is opportune to detach that so great importance is due, notably, to the understanding that this century had about itself. The majority of the intellectuals that were detached in the period believed to live in the century of Philosophy", of the supremacy of reason and of its exercise and, in this direction, the act of educating constituted a kind of compromise with the own time because propagating the lights meant to confer to the human species the necessary instruments so that the development of sciences and arts was no more interrupted. The elaboration of the Encyclopedia, one of the most significant and important enterprises of the Enlightenment since it proposed to inventory the repertoire of the available knowledge to promote the constant acquisition of new lights and so, arming itself, of enormous educative potential, constitutes a good example of the pedagogical optimism shared by the Enlightenment men. The thought of Condorcet, heir of this tradition, represents, in equally exemplary manner, the spirit of the Century of Lights. Beyond the known "historical optimism" and the "theory of the progress", displayed, mainly, in the Esquisse d'un tableau historique des progrès de l'esprit humain, his work is bearer of traces of originality that cannot be rejected, especially in that it refers to the constitution of Human Sciences, to the equality, freedom and public instruction defences.
